What to Avoid After a C-Section: Recovery Precautions Every Mother Should Know
A Caesarean section (C-section) is a major surgery. After delivery, your body needs proper rest and care to recover well. The first 6 weeks after a C-section are extremely important for proper healing. Many new mothers unknowingly make small mistakes that can delay recovery or cause complications. Understanding the right precautions after C-section is essential to avoid problems like wound infections, internal pain, or stitches opening up.
